Th+ VTA neuron projections differentially modulate arousal. (a–d) Representative images of Th+ VTA fibers expressing ChR2 at the (a) NAc, (b) mPFC, (c) CeA and (d) DLS. Scale bars, 100 μm (one of six mice for a and b and one of four mice for c and d). Note that each column represents one output region. (e–h) Mean latency (± s.e.m.) to wake from NREM sleep following optogenetic stimulation at 1 and 25 Hz of eYFP and ChR2 mice (8–12 stimulations per frequency per mouse); two-way RM ANOVA between frequency and viral transduction (interactions: F1,10 = 5.4 (NAc), F1,12 = 0.94 (mPFC), F1,6 = 31.71 (CeA), F1,6 = 29.73 (DLS), P(NAc) = 0.042, P(mPFC) = 0.35, P(CeA) = 0.001, P(DLS) = 0.002), followed by Sidak’s post hoc tests (NAc: **P = 0.002, ****P = 9 × 10−6, CeA: **P = 0.001, ****P = 1 × 10−5, DLS: *P = 0.046, ***P = 2 × 10−4, ****P = 4 × 10−7). (i–l) Mean atency (± s.e.m.) to wake from REM sleep following optogenetic stimulation at 1 and 25 Hz of eYFP and ChR2 mice (8–12 stimulations per frequency per mouse); two-way RM ANOVA between frequency and viral transduction (interactions: F1,10 = 0.8 (NAc), F1,12 = 5.081 (mPFC), F1,6 = 1.032 (CeA), F1,6 = 1.94 (DLS); P(NAc) = 0.3, P(mPFC) = 0.043, P(CeA) = 0.35 , P(DLS) = 0.2; virus (CeA): F1,6 = 6.207, P = 0.047) followed by Sidak’s post hoc tests (mPFC: **P = 0.003, ****P = 9 × 10−6). (mx) The percentage (mean ± s.e.m.) of time spent (mp) awake, (qt) in NREM sleep and (ux) in REM sleep during 24 h starting with photostimulation of the different output regions in eYFP (white) and ChR2 (blue) mice. n = 6 per group for NAc and mPFC and n = 4 per group for CeA and DLS experiments; two-way RM ANOVA between time and viral transduction (NAc interactions: wake F23,115 = 2.829, P = 0.0001; NREM F23,115 = 2.455, P = 0.0009; REM: F23,115 = 2.938, P = 8 × 10−5), followed by Sidak’s post hoc tests (NAc wake: P(ZT 0) = 0.005, P(ZT 1) = 0.022, P(ZT 2) = 0.0004; NREM: P(ZT 0) = 0.003, P(ZT 2) = 0.001; REM: P(ZT 1) = 0.01, P(ZT 2) = 0.005).
